The global N 1 Naphthylethylenediamine Dihydrochloride market size was valued at approximately USD 125 million in 2025 and is projected to reach USD 200 million by 2035, growing at a CAGR of 5.0% during the forecast period. N 1 Naphthylethylenediamine Dihydrochloride, a key compound in various chemical synthesis processes, plays a vital role in the diagnostics and chemical analysis sectors. This market comprises the manufacturing, distribution, and application of this compound, primarily across laboratories and industrial segments focused on reagent formulations. Major end-use applications include water analysis, laboratory research, and as an intermediate in complex chemical syntheses, where precision and reliability are paramount.
